The History of Hennessy — From an Irish Soldier's Cognac to Hip-Hop's Ultimate Status Symbol

From an Irish exile in 1765 to a global icon in hip-hop, this is the wild story of how Hennessy became the most famous cognac brand in the world From French battlefields and royal courts to Harlem, the Bronx, and beyond, we break down the history, culture, and strategy behind the bottle.
